Nutmeg for Cooking Purposes

Nutmeg adds aroma and fragrance when used in cakes. It adds an extra flavor to dishes like puddings, stews, and meat. It gives a distinct aroma when used with baked foods and stewed dishes. You can add a pinch of nutmeg powder with spinach, chard and other vegetarian dishes. Sweet dishes like pastries, custard, pudding, and cake can have a dab of nutmeg as a final touch-up.

Nutmeg with Liquids

Nutmeg powder can be sprinkled on milkshake froth, milk smoothies and cappuccino to add aroma and a certain flavour to drinks. Some love the flavour while some do not like it. It is also added to black coffee in some countries.
